Core Skills Analysis
Mathematics
- Developed spatial awareness by visualizing how different Lego pieces fit together.
- Practiced counting and number recognition when selecting the quantity of bricks needed.
- Explored basic geometry concepts, identifying shapes used in construction.
- Enhanced problem-solving skills by figuring out how to balance structures.
Engineering
- Gained hands-on experience with structural integrity by testing the strength of their Lego builds.
- Learned about basic principles of design by planning and executing a structure.
- Engaged in trial and error, reinforcing the importance of iteration in the engineering process.
- Developed fine motor skills through the manipulation of small Lego pieces.
Creativity and Imagination
- Expressed personal creativity by designing unique structures and ideas.
- Enhanced storytelling skills by building themed models and inventing narratives around them.
- Built confidence in self-expression through the completion of individual projects.
- Encouraged imaginative play, developing scenarios and characters related to their Lego creations.
Teamwork
- Collaborated with peers during group building activities, learning about teamwork dynamics.
- Practiced communication skills by sharing ideas and discussing building strategies.
- Recognized the value of diverse perspectives in achieving a common building goal.
- Developed patience and understanding when working with others.
